What to check in person
Hold the garment up to the light and look through it at the shoulders and the seat, which is where thinning shows long before a hole does. Run the zip its whole length, and check the underarms and collar for the marks that never photograph well.

Wash or press it before photographing, because creases read as neglect and cost you more than the effort is worth. Shoot it on a hanger against a plain wall, and name every flaw in the description rather than leaving it to be discovered. Coats and knitwear move from the first cold week onward; everything light moves in spring.
Most private sales settle by bank transfer or cash on collection. Faster Payments clear in seconds, which makes a transfer as safe as cash for the seller — wait for it to land before the item leaves your hands.
